Abstract

A sand control screw pump oil production unit belongs to the petroleum machinery product, which is an improved ground drive screw pump oil production unit applied in oil extraction to mainly resolve the sand blocking deficiency. A sand guide device installed on the rotor upper part of the unit is linked to a sucker rod. A sand guide tube is installed on the outside of the rotor, and a separation joint is also installed and connected on the lower part of the rotor. A riffling tube is installed on the lower part of the separation joint, and a tubing anchor is installed on the outside of the riffling tube. With the unit, the failure of sand blocking can be resolved and prevented so that the screw rod can work normally with less maintenance. The crude oil cost is reduced. Relatively the economic return is increased.

Description

Sand control card screw pump oil production device
One, technical field: the utility model belongs to the petroleum machinery product, relates to the ground driving screw pump that a kind of improved crude oil extraction uses and recovers the oil idle.
Two, background technology: existing ground driving screw pump extracting device of oil, form by tubing anchor, screw pump stator, oil pipe, well head and rotor, sucker rod, surface drive under the pump, come with some shortcomings in actual the use, when the exploitation sandy crude, because of sand than great, often be stored in the above oil pipe of rotor, when unexpected power failure, sand sinks sucker rod is buried stifled, it can not be rotated again, have only operation well workover again, this just influences crude output, has increased the cost of crude oil.
Three, summary of the invention: the purpose of this utility model is exactly the above-mentioned defective that exists at prior art, and a kind of sand control card screw pump oil production device is provided.
Its primary structure is like this, on the rotor top of this device a kind of sand device of leading is installed, and leads the sand device and is connected with sucker rod, at a kind of sand-guiding tube of the outside installation of stator, and at stator bottom installation connection separating joint, separating joint bottom dress sand sediment pipe, sand sediment pipe is installed tubing anchor outward.When surface drive was urged to sucker rod to rotor rotation, the fluid in the oil reservoir (comprising crude oil, water, gas and sand etc.) was through separating joint-pump-oil pipe ground.Wherein sand sinks in oil pipe naturally, and under the effect of leading the sand device, through sand-guiding tube-separating joint sand sediment pipe, it is stifled just to have solved the sand card effectively, makes screw pump normal operation work.
There is this device just to solve the fault that prevents that the sand card is stifled, makes the screw pump operate as normal, reduce maintenance, reduce crude oil cost, improved economic benefit relatively.
